When x = 3 and y = 5, by how much does the value of 3x2 – 2y exceed the value of 2x2 – 3y ?
Kamila [148]
Plug in the values.

3x^2-2y

3*3^2-2(5)
3*9-10
27-10
17

Next one.

2x^2-3y

2*3^2-3(5)
2*9-15
18-15
3

17-3= 15 

The value of 3x^2-2y exceeds 2x^2-3y by 15.
